Channel 4 comedy series Derry Girls has won the Bafta TV award for best scripted comedy.
It comes after actress Siobhan McSweeney won best female performance in a comedy programme for her role as Sister Michael.
Writer Lisa McGee thanked Channel 4, asking it to “please never change”.
